Solution for 0=9y+36 equation:


Simplifying
0 = 9y + 36

Reorder the terms:
0 = 36 + 9y

Solving
0 = 36 + 9y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-9y' to each side of the equation.
0 + -9y = 36 + 9y + -9y
Remove the zero:
-9y = 36 + 9y + -9y

Combine like terms: 9y + -9y = 0
-9y = 36 + 0
-9y = 36

Divide each side by '-9'.
y = -4

Simplifying
y = -4
